The National Rural Electric Cooperative Association (NRECA) submits these comments in support of the Environmental Protection Agencys (EPA) proposal to approve the Georgia Coal Combustion Residuals (CCR) state permit program and to allow the Georgia program to operate in lieu of the federal CCR program.

Abstract

Section 2301 of the Water Infrastructure Improvements for the Nation Act (WIIN Act) of 2016 amended Section 4005 of the Resource Conservation and Recovery Act (RCRA). The WIIN Act provides that States may, but are not required to, develop and submit a Coal Combustion Residuals (CCR) permit (or other system of prior approval) program to EPA for approval. The State of Georgia is seeking approval of its CCR permit program
